She was born with bilateral talipes, (club foot) and before the age of 12 she had undergone 14 corrective operations to alleviate her condition, sometimes requiring a wheelchair for long periods of time during recovery. Tai was born with bilateral talipes - known as club foot - and had been considering surgery for 10 years, eventually convinced by an elbow injury that kept her out of the Tokyo 2020 Paralympic. Tai was born with bilateral talipes (clubfoot), and before the age of 12 she had undergone 14 corrective operations to alleviate her condition, sometimes requiring a wheelchair for long periods of time during recovery.
